GE MarineLM 6000 - 31041 LM6000 Marine Gas TurbineThe LM6000 is a simple-cycle, two-shaft, high-performance gas turbine that is derived from GE’s CF6-80C2 high bypass turbofan aircraft engine. Taking advantage of the CF6-80C2 low-pressure system’s normal operating speed of 3600 rpm, the LM6000 couples loads directly to the low-pressure turbine shaft. This feature allows the commonality of the CF6-80C2 and the LM6000 to be maintained. The results are low-cost, field-proven parts for the LM6000. The low pressure compressor features independently controlled variable inlet guide vanes and variable stator vanes to modulate airflow, ensuring fast, easy startup/shutdown—even under partial loads. The high pressure compressor is mated to an efficient annular combustor for maximum fuel economy. Direct-Drive Means More Useful PowerThe LM6000’s power comes directly from the low pressure rotor shaft. There is no free-spinning power turbine, and in 60-cycle applications such as an electric drive ship, no gearbox is required. Loads are coupled directly to the turbine’s cold or hot end. Eliminating the free power turbine allows for greater flexibility in ship design and better use of valuable space.The LM6000 weighs only 17,336 pounds (7,880 kg) which is less thanhalf the weight of other large aeroderivative gas turbines. The entire unit is only 193.5 in long, 85 in wide and 81 in high (4.91 x2.16 x 2.03 m) so you can generate more power in less space.
